This tribe needs you. B.C. is an original 3rd person action/adventure game that hurtles you millions of years into prehistory, to the beginnings of mankind.

You control members of your clan as they take part in an epic journey of survival. Battle against ferocious, prehistoric creatures, explore and exploit the vast natural environments and discover and use new technology and knowledge. And the primitive world is not your only threat. You are at war with another intelligent and ferocious race of creatures who are intent on wiping out the human race for good.

Use new technology to overcome terrifying beasts and obstacles, master the controls and strategy of an array of customisable, brutal weapons and learn to exploit the natural food chain to your own ends. B.C. is an action-packed revolution in console action/adventure games.

Each of your tribe members is a unique individual, growing and changing as they face dangers, experience triumphs and failures, and learn new skills. It all takes place in a massive world where every item can be picked up or used as a weapon; where every creature is not just an enemy but also an individual with its own needs, thoughts and goals.

BC is set in a violent, brutal time. Conflict and death is everywhere. Dangerously hot desert days turn to sub-zero nights populated by stalking raptors hungry for flesh. Every waterfall, snowy crevasse and darkened cave hides a new discovery critical to survival. Every berry, fruit or flower can be food to one creature and poison to another. Every mountain ridge or distant valley hides a myriad of obstacles, dangers and discoveries.
